This substitute position supports The Gengras Center by providing screening, assessment and diagnosis of speech, language, voice and hearing disorders. Develops and implements an individualized educational program of speech and language according to the needs of the students based on in formal and informal assessment situations. This person will collaborate with staff and serves as an active member of unit meetings, transdisciplinary child study teams, intakes and PPT’s for students being serviced. This position also provides in-service education and serves as a consultant to school staff members, parents, and others in the university community.
